77-year-old Japanese Tatsuo Horiuchi creates paintings using Microsoft Excel instead of a brush and paints.
When the man retired and decided to take up painting as a hobby, he couldn’t afford expensive brushes, paints and canvases, therefore decided to use a program from Microsoft to create their works.
“I wondered: how can I draw on your computer?. Because it does not need to spend money on paint or cooking water. This thought led me to Excel. I started drawing it in 2000-m to year and set a goal for 10 years to draw something decent that I could show people,” said Horiuchi.
According to the man, at first many people laughed at him and said he was a fool, again trying to draw in the program, it was not designed for. However, according to Tatsuo Horiuchi, Excel, you can draw as many “even if you have no talent in drawing”.
